Dec 23, 2020 · Momentum in a system is added up using vector addition. Under the rules of vector addition, adding a certain amount of momentum together with the same amount of momentum going in the opposite direction gives a total momentum of zero. For instance, when a gun is fired, a small mass (the bullet) moves at a high speed in one direction. Figuring out when the yo-yo is speeding up and slowing down is probably more interesting and descriptive of its motion than the info above. An object is speeding up (what we call "acceleration" in everyday speech) whenever the velocity and the calculus acceleration are both positive or both negative.

As the diaphragm vibrates back and forth, the sound waves produced move the same direction (left and right). Waves that travel in the same direction as the particle movement are called longitudinal waves. Longitudinal sound waves are the easiest to produce and have the highest speed. Commentary: The general equation for simple harmonic motion along the x-axis results from a straightforward application of Newton's second law to a particle of mass m acted on by a force: F = -kx, where x is the displacement from equilibrium and k is called the spring constant. The three equations, written for motion in the y-direction, are: 1. y = y 0 + v 0 Δt + ½ a(Δt) 2 (relates position and time) 2. v = v 0 + aΔt (relates velocity and time) 3. v 2 = v 0 2 + 2a(Δy) (relates velocity and position) a) The initial velocity of the ball is a variable in all three equations, so this question drives home the point ...

Sep 23, 2020 · Velocity is an object's speed in a particular direction. Mathematically, velocity is often described as the change in position over the change in time. This fundamental concept shows up in many basic physics problems.

The movie at left shows how a standing wave may be created from two travelling waves. If two sinusoidal waves having the same frequency (and wavelength) and the same amplitude are travelling in opposite directions in the same medium then, using superposition, the net displacement of the medium is the sum of the two waves.
